MEV Bot Strategies: A Deep Dive for Developers
Understanding MEV bots requires a thorough exploration of their methods . Developers exploring this space should initially grasping the core concepts of transaction reordering and front-running. Common MEV bot strategies utilize sandwich trading – where a bot submits buy and sell orders around a substantial user transaction – and arbitrage opportunities, exploiting price variations across various decentralized exchanges (DEXs). More complex strategies might leverage liquidations on lending platforms or rebalancing funds within decentralized finance (DeFi). Here's a quick overview:
- Sandwich Trading: Taking advantage of price slippage by inserting transactions before and after a user's order.
- Arbitrage: Finding price differences between DEXs and completing trades for yield.
- Liquidation Bots: Programmed systems that execute liquidations on undercollateralized positions.
- Searcher Bots: Scanning the mempool for profitable opportunities.
